Research questionHow reliably can B-mode and shear-wave ultrasound images stratify fibrosis and at-risk MASH in MASLD?MASLD requires noninvasive assessment of fibrosis and identification of patients with at-risk MASH, but the value of learning directly from B-mode and shear-wave ultrasound images remains incompletely characterized.

Latest papersRecent research connected to this question, newest first.Development and Evaluation of Ultrasound Image Learning Pipelines for MASLD Risk StratificationThe evidence concerns deep-learning pipelines evaluated on 250 ultrasound examinations, with one examination per subject, using 3-fold cross-validation and AUROC. It compares B-mode and SWE image learning with operator-guided SWE, with reported results focused mainly on fibrosis thresholds.research paper · Sep 3, 2026
